Jim:

Keyes Mail www.ckeyes.com will work great with both terminals and PCs.  Once
set up is user maintainable (adding/maintaining users, etc)  and support is
very good.

Searching the wisdom of the group.
Looking for an email server for a number of
small shops. Smallest AS400s, 5-20 users,
no technical staff, no one with any network
experience, most have no NT.
The native mail server scares me (after seeing
all the posts here). Thought a 400 server
would be more stable than NT Exchange, or
would they be better with ISP hosted mail?
Must be non-tech user maintainable after setup
(or am I dreaming)?
